Skip to content

iOS app stopped auto-uploading media #4012

@philiprenich

Description

@philiprenich

How to use GitHub

  • Please use the 👍 reaction to show that you are affected by the same issue.
  • Please don't comment if you have no relevant information to add. It's just extra noise for everyone subscribed to this issue.
  • Subscribe to receive notifications on status change and new comments.

Steps to reproduce

  1. Upgrade iOS Nextcloud app from v7 to v33
  2. Take photos
  3. Attempt to auto-upload them

Expected behaviour

Photos and videos should continue to be auto uploaded even after updating the app.
When re-enabling auto-upload NC should determine which photos have been missed and only upload those (and not duplicate all the old photos).

Actual behaviour

I have photos from the start of February that were automatically uploaded. The only change that has been made from then to the end of February is the app has been updated to v33 (currently there are two releases in that band). Photos taken since those release dates have not been auto uploaded.

Additionally, the app is now giving me an option to "Turn on auto upload" and I needed to give the app Background App Refresh permissions in the Settings app.

Video auto upload was disabled as well.

It looks like my preferences in the NC app around media upload were reset. This happened about a while back too on a different version update (there were some github issues around it). Re-enabling at that point meant that either photos were duplicated or you had to select "new only" and photos in the in-between time were skipped and had to be managed manually. It would be great if this could be avoided (track hashes of images that have been uploaded or something?)

Logs

If applicable, you can post the iOS app or server logs (removing any sensitive information).

Reasoning or why should it be changed/implemented?

Because it really sucks when app updates break auto upload!

Environment data

iOS version: e.g. iOS 18.7.2

Nextcloud iOS app version: 33.0.2

Server operating system:
32.0.6 via NC AIO
Web server: Apache, nginx

Database:

PHP version:

Nextcloud version: see Nextcloud admin page

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ions